Edgar in the Red Room, a creation of VPA’s Matt Chiorini and Greg Giovanini, with projections by Lindsey Voorhees and lighting/technical design by John Czajkowski, triumphed in Montr茅al at the St-Ambroise Montr茅al Fringe Festival, winning the award for聽Outstanding English Production, the top honor of the festival. The cast and creative team includes a mix of current students Hannah Mendillo, Carly Nicolai and Tim Kelsey; alumni Kylee Galarneau, Aidan McKenna and Patrick Burke; along with Maya Dwyer and Anka Chiorini. This show is part of a聽Musical Theatre Incubator聽project launched this spring by the Department of Visual and Performing Arts through the support of many individuals, the Keenan Center and the Stanley W.
